“It is a great pleasure for me, as the Minister for Children and Young People, to launch National Youth Week in the ACT. This is a significant event in the community calendar as it adds to important Government initiatives to enhance the inclusive nature of our Canberra Community.

Within the ACT it is clear to me that young people are genuinely interested in being involved in their community, in having their say and making sure it counts.

Recently I was very proud to launch the Young People’s Plan 2009-2014 which was developed in consultation with young people in our community.
 
As a result of this active involvement with youths, we now have a plan that will help address their issues, acknowledge what they value and will respond to their needs through to 2014.

National Youth Week is a real expression of youth culture – in its many forms. It is a celebration and a reminder to the wider community that young people have a unique role to play. This week brings a perfect opportunity to start something new, to be recognised, to contribute, to be inspired – and importantly – to truly enjoy being young.

May the ACT’s celebration of National Youth Week 2010 in the ACT be a fun time for learning, for growing – and for fun. Enjoy it all!”
